python滞后相关系数
时间: 2024-05-02 09:15:53 浏览: 213
python偏相关系数.docx
Python中的滞后相关系数,也称为自相关系数,是用来衡量一个时间序列与其自身在不同时间点的相关性。滞后相关系数可以帮助我们了解时间序列的趋势和周期性,以及识别是否存在季节性变化。
在Python中,可以使用pandas库中的autocorr()函数来计算滞后相关系数。该函数可以接受一个整数作为参数,表示要计算的滞后期数。例如,对于一个名为“data”的时间序列,可以使用以下代码计算滞后相关系数:
```
import pandas as pd
# 读取数据
data = pd.read_csv('data.csv')
# 计算滞后相关系数
lag_1_corr = data['value'].autocorr(lag=1)
print('Lag 1 correlation:', lag_1_corr)
```
阅读全文